Description
PDCD6IP is an adapter for a subset of ESCRT-III proteins, such as CHMP4, to function at distinct membranes. PDCD6IP is mandatory for completion of cytokinesis. PDCD6IP takes part in HIV-1 virus budding. PDCD6IP replaces TSG101 in its function of supporting HIV-1 release.The protein PDCD6IP is enriched in exosomes and shows higher abundance in both PCa-derived exosome samples .
